Best 30043 Georgia Private Schools (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there are 7 private schools serving 507 students in 30043, GA (there are 10 public schools, serving 12,411 public students). 4% of all K-12 students in 30043, GA are educated in private schools (compared to the GA state average of 9%).
The top ranked private schools in 30043, GA include Gerard Preparatory School and Hope Springs Christian Learning Center.
The average acceptance rate is 85%, which is higher than the Georgia private school average acceptance rate of 78%.
57% of private schools in 30043, GA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Christian and Baptist).
